For the first time in four years, Alabama and Georgia will meet in the regular season in 2024.
The showdown, which is a rematch of the 2023 SEC Championship Game, will take place in Tuscaloosa on Sept. 28. That’s more than eight months away, but you can already find an early betting line for the game on FanDuel Sportsbook.
The Bulldogs are three-point road favorites as of now.

We’d be remiss if we didn’t say there are a lot of things that need to get settled before these teams play.
We have a whole offseason ahead of us in terms of player movement, and by the looks of things with the Crimson Tide, they are going to need to rebuild their roster due to transfer losses.
Alabama-Georgia will be televised on ABC at 7:30 p.m. ET on September 28.
All-time, the Crimson Tide leads the series between the storied programs, 43-26-4, including eight victories in their last nine meetings with the Bulldogs.
